How much does it cost to rent an apartment in St. Francis?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| St. Francis Studio Apartments | $1,310 | $695 | $3,210 |
| St. Francis 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,738 | $474 | $4,165 |
| St. Francis 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,411 | $559 | $6,931 |
| St. Francis 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,358 | $1,271 | $10,000+ |
| St. Francis 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,695 | $2,695 | $2,695 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om St. Francis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in St. Francis with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in St. Francis is at Edgeview Apartments listed at $850.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om St. Francis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in St. Francis is $2,411.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om St. Francis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in St. Francis is a 2,848 square feet unit starting from $3,190 at Boston Lofts.
What is the average size for St. Francis 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in St. Francis is currently 1,389 sq ft.
